Reachable Star Alan Ritchson is set to lead the cast of the film adaptation of Nicola Scintille’new bestselling novel Count miracleswhich is installed at Amazon MGM Studios.
In the story, “the former Ranger (Ritchson) returns to his small hometown with a mission: to find the father he never knew. While there, he meets a doctor who is trying to balance her life as a single mother with two children and a lonely old man with a mysterious past, leading him to unexpected connections and a journey to belonging.

Here is the full description of the book:
“Tanner Hughes was raised by his grandparents, following in his grandfather’s military footsteps to become an Army Ranger. He’s spent his whole life abroad, and he’s the proverbial rolling stone… happiest when he goes off on his next adventure, zero desire to settle down.
“But when his grandmother dies, her last words to him are: find your place. She also drops a bombshell, telling him the name of the father he never knew and where he might be found.
“Tanner is due on his next assignment soon, but his curiosity is piqued and he heads off to Asheboro, North Carolina to ask around. He’s been in town less than 24 hours when he meets Kaitlyn Cooper, a doctor and single mom.
“They both feel an immediate connection; Tanner knows Kaitlyn has a story to tell and wants to hear it. To Kaitlyn, Tanner is mysterious, exciting, and maybe gone in a few weeks.
“Meanwhile, nearby, Jasper, 83, lives alone in a cabin bordering a state forest. With only his old dog Arlo for company, he lives quietly, haunted by a tragic accident that occurred decades earlier.
“When he hears rumors that a white deer has been spotted in the forest – a legendary creature that inspired his father and grandfather – he becomes obsessed with protecting the deer from poachers.
“As these characters’ destinies orbit ever closer, none of them expect a miracle… but this may be what changes their future forever.”
